Sustainable Building Consultant: As a green building consultant, you will provide guidance, support, and expertise to help clients reduce their environmental footprint and optimize energy efficiency in their construction projects. This role requires a deep understanding of sustainable materials, green building standards, and eco-friendly construction techniques. 2. Green Construction Project Manager: Green construction project managers are responsible for overseeing sustainable building projects, ensuring that every phase aligns with green construction principles, and coordinating efforts among various stakeholders. This role requires strong leadership, communication, and project management skills, as well as a solid understanding of green construction practices and industry standards. 3. LEED Accredited Professional: L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) Accredited Professionals are experts in the LEED rating system, which is a globally recognized green building certification program. A LEED AP demonstrates proficiency in sustainable design, construction, and operations, making them valuable assets to any green building project. 4. Energy Auditor: Energy auditors assess buildings' energy usage and efficiency, identifying areas for improvement and implementing strategies to reduce energy consumption. This role requires a strong understanding of building systems, energy management principles, and green building practices. 5. Recycling and Waste Management Coordinator: A recycling and waste management coordinator focuses on minimizing waste and promoting recycling in construction projects. This role involves developing, implementing, and monitoring waste reduction strategies, educating staff and contractors on best practices, and ensuring compliance with waste management regulations.
